mysql和dmdb mysql和dm

导读:MySQL和DM都是常见的关系型数据库管理系统,本文将从以下几个方面进行比较:1. 数据类型;2. 语法差异;3. 性能优化;4. 可扩展性 。
1. 数据类型
MySQL支持常见的数据类型,如整型、浮点型、字符串等,同时还支持枚举、日期时间等特殊数据类型 。而DM则在基本数据类型上增加了大数据类型,如超长字符型、超长二进制型等 。
2. 语法差异
MySQL和DM的语法在某些方面存在差异 。例如,在查询语句中,MySQL使用LIMIT关键字限制返回结果数量,而DM使用ROWNUM关键字实现同样的功能 。此外,DM支持PL/SQL语言,可以编写存储过程、触发器等,而MySQL则使用自己的存储过程语言 。
3. 性能优化
MySQL和DM都有一些性能优化技巧 。例如,对于频繁查询的表,可以建立索引来提高查询效率 。此外,MySQL还支持分区表 , 可以将大表拆分成多个小表 , 提高查询速度 。DM则支持分布式部署,可以将数据分散到多个节点上,提高并发处理能力 。
4. 可扩展性
MySQL和DM都具有良好的可扩展性 。MySQL可以通过主从复制、集群等方式实现扩展,而DM则支持分布式部署、数据分区等方式 。此外,DM还可以与其他大数据平台集成 , 如Hadoop、Spark等 。
【mysql和dmdb mysql和dm】总结:MySQL和DM都是优秀的关系型数据库管理系统,在不同场景下有着不同的优势 。选择哪个数据库取决于具体需求和应用场景 。

    推荐阅读